일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| |
7 | 8 | 9 | 10 | 11 | 12 | 13 |
14 | 15 | 16 | 17 | 18 | 19 | 20 |
21 | 22 | 23 | 24 | 25 | 26 | 27 |
28 | 29 | 30 | 31 |
- 다이나믹프로그래밍
- JS
- 몽고DB
- 리액트
- css기초
- 코딩테스트
- 리액트댓글기능
- 백준구현문제
- JS프로그래머스
- 백준구현
- dp알고리즘
- 리액트커뮤니티
- 백준알고리즘
- 알고리즘
- js코테
- 프로그래머스코테
- 프로그래머스
- 백준js
- 익스프레스
- 포이마웹
- 자바스크립트
- HTML5
- 백준
- 프로그래머스JS
- 안드로이드 스튜디오
- CSS
- 백준골드
- HTML
- 백준nodejs
- 코테
- Today
- Total
목록2024/07/31 (2)
개발새발 로그

✨DragDropContext 드래그 앤 드롭을 가능하게 허용할 부분을 감싸주는 태그 onDragEnd : 드래그를 끝낸 시점에 호출되는 함수 (필수 속성)onDragStart : 드래그가 시작할 때 호출onDragUpdate: 드래그가 시작할 때 & 요소 간의 순서가 바뀔 때 호출✨Droppable드롭이 가능한 부분을 감싸주는 태그 droppableId : 구분자 (필수 속성)children은 반드시 함수여야 함 (JSX 태그X) -> 따라서 함수로 JSX 태그를 리턴하는 형식을 자식에 넣어주어야 한다 Droppable이 내부 함수에 전달해주는 인자 : provided내부 JSX 태그에 ref={provided.innerRef} {...provided.droppableProps} 속성을 부여해줘야 한..

CRA란?CRA란 리액트 프로젝트를 쉽게 만들 수 있도록 모듈 혹은 설정을 포함하는 보일러 플레이트입니다.CRA를 통해 react를 설치하면 on build dependency를 가집니다.React 프로젝트를 구성할 때 필요한 Webpack, Babel의 연결에 관해서 신경쓰지 않아도 됩니다. Babel이란?Babel이란 자바스크립트 컴파일러입니다. React에서 사용하는 JSX 문법을 자바스크립트로 변환해주고,최신 문법의 JS를 낮은 버전의 JS로 변환해주는 역할도 합니다.또한 타입스크립트도 변환해줍니다. CRA대신 Webpack을 사용하는 이유개발해야하는 서비스의 규모가 커지거나 컴포넌트들의 양이 많아질수록 리액트 개발환경에 추가적인 설정을 해야하는 경우가 생깁니다.이 때 리액트의 구조나 Webpac..